Home security cameras offer undeniable peace of mind. They deter package thieves, capture hit-and-run evidence, and allow parents to check on babysitters. However, the same technology that protects us also records, stores, and often analyzes our most mundane moments.

Modern systems rely heavily on Internet of Things (IoT) architecture. Today's smart cameras stream high-definition video directly to cloud servers, allowing users to access live feeds from mobile applications anywhere in the world. Many of these devices now integrate artificial intelligence (AI), featuring capabilities such as facial recognition, package detection, and automated behavioral analysis. This shift from localized recording to cloud-based processing fundamentally alters how data is stored, shared, and protected. Core Privacy Vulnerabilities in Smart Camera Systems

You generally have the right to record your own property and public areas like sidewalks [25]. However, pointing a camera directly into a neighbor’s bedroom, bathroom, or backyard is often a legal violation [15, 25].

Many users forget that modern cameras record high-quality audio alongside video. Wiretapping and eavesdropping laws are often much stricter than video surveillance laws. In many jurisdictions, it is illegal to record oral communications without the consent of at least one party (one-party consent) or all parties involved (all-party consent). Modern security cameras are no longer passive recording devices. Driven by advanced AI, they feature facial recognition, license plate reading, package detection, and audio analytics (such as detecting a crying baby or breaking glass). While convenient, facial recognition technology builds biometrics databases. If a company stores a digital map of your face, or your family's faces, a data breach could expose permanent biometric identifiers that cannot be changed like a password.
